ENVI 5.3/5.3.1打开Sentinel-2数据出错解决方法
分享
从ENVI 5.3版本开始支持Sentinel-2数据的打开。但是,在打开时会遇到一些问题。总结如下:
问题1:路径太长
ESA/SciHub最初发布的Sentinel-2数据文件名太长,特别是数据所在路径较长时,在Windows操作系统中将导致错误。报错信息类似下图:
解决方法:
将文件移动到某盘的根目录中(例如D盘),然后再打开即可。
问题2:打开从USGS下载的Sentinel-2数据出错
从SciHub下载的数据是完整的。USGS为了减少数据量,将完整数据分割到不同的文件中进行存储,每个文件小于1GB。但是提供的.xml文件还是原始的,所以在打开这种数据时,会报类似下面的错误:
解决方法:
安装文章末尾提供的修复补丁。
问题3:打开SciHub的Sentinel-2数据异常
在打开来自SciHub发布的Sentinel-2数据时,如果数据跨了两个或更多的UTM带,ENVI打开xml文件时不会报错,但是在显示时,会出现类似下图的错位。
解决方法:
安装文章末尾提供的修复补丁。
修复补丁下载与安装
下载地址:<a href="http://pan.baidu.com/s/1gfHrRW ... HrRWn
将解压得到的hotfix_70790_envi531.sav文件拷贝到:
将解压得到的envimessage_eng.cat文件拷贝到:
注:在安装修复补丁后,依然有机会遇到报错。这是由于较新的Sentinel-2数据更改了命名方式。而对于此问题,5.3/5.3.1没有对应的修复补丁。只提供5.4版本的修复补丁,因为此修复补丁用到了IDL 8.6版本中新增的类。
文章来源:http://blog.sina.com.cn/s/blog_764b1e9d0102xw8g.html
问题1:路径太长
ESA/SciHub最初发布的Sentinel-2数据文件名太长,特别是数据所在路径较长时,在Windows操作系统中将导致错误。报错信息类似下图:
解决方法:
将文件移动到某盘的根目录中(例如D盘),然后再打开即可。
问题2:打开从USGS下载的Sentinel-2数据出错
从SciHub下载的数据是完整的。USGS为了减少数据量,将完整数据分割到不同的文件中进行存储,每个文件小于1GB。但是提供的.xml文件还是原始的,所以在打开这种数据时,会报类似下面的错误:
<em> "File does not appear to be a valid JPEG2000 file".</em>
OBJREF (NullObject)
解决方法:
安装文章末尾提供的修复补丁。
问题3:打开SciHub的Sentinel-2数据异常
在打开来自SciHub发布的Sentinel-2数据时,如果数据跨了两个或更多的UTM带,ENVI打开xml文件时不会报错,但是在显示时,会出现类似下图的错位。
解决方法:
安装文章末尾提供的修复补丁。
修复补丁下载与安装
下载地址:<a href="http://pan.baidu.com/s/1gfHrRW ... HrRWn
将解压得到的hotfix_70790_envi531.sav文件拷贝到:
- C:\Program Files\Exelis\ENVI53\save\
将解压得到的envimessage_eng.cat文件拷贝到:
- C:\Program Files\Exelis\ENVI53\resource\langcat\
注:在安装修复补丁后,依然有机会遇到报错。这是由于较新的Sentinel-2数据更改了命名方式。而对于此问题,5.3/5.3.1没有对应的修复补丁。只提供5.4版本的修复补丁,因为此修复补丁用到了IDL 8.6版本中新增的类。
文章来源:http://blog.sina.com.cn/s/blog_764b1e9d0102xw8g.html
0 个评论
相关问题
- 作为Desktop用户对数据的获取比较乏力,可能缺了哪些知识?
- 有谁知道哪里可以免费获取各省市地图数据呢,包括详细的shape文件数据
- 盗版(破解)软件出问题了怎么解决?
- 安装完arcgis10.3后,为何没有Envi tools这个工具箱?
- 有栅格数据a(大数据),小数据b,怎么从a中扣掉b,得到a数据剩下的部分?栅格能裁剪取反吗?
- 在windows server2008 R2 64位中安装了portal 10.5 设置好托管arcgis server站点,并用data store为托管数据库,发布数据出错
- sketchup模型导入cityengine中部分纹理丢失,怎么解决?
- ENVI中Image to Map中X/Y Pixel Size的参数如何设置?
- ArcGIS数据库数据逐图幅裁剪
- cityengine怎么导入arcgis的shp数据,对shp数据有什么要求
- 如何使用脚本或其他方法,将图层属性中属性域原值内容替换为属性域描述?